Abstract
Let Φ be a simply laced root system, K an algebraically closed field, and G = Gad(Φ,K) the adjoint group of type Φ over K. Then for every nontrivial element g ∈ G there exists a root element x of the Lie algebra of G such that x and gx are opposite.
